How Many Electrons Does Carbon Have?

There are 6 electrons in carbon.

Counting Electrons in Atoms

All atoms are composed of subatomic particles and include protons, neutrons, and electrons. Protons are positively charged, neutrons carry no overall charge, and electrons are negatively charged particles. In order for atoms to be overall neutral in charge, they must always contain the same number of protons and electrons.
